Allele Type:    Targeted (Conditional ready, Inserted expressed sequence)
Mutation:    Insertion
 
Gt(ROSA)26Sortm2(Ubc-GPR52)Kohi expresses 1 gene
 
Mutation detailsThe targeted construct introduced into the locus a Ubc promoter, floxed neomycin resistance cassette and the human Gpr52 gene. (J:214470)
